A Proud native of Jackson, Mississippi, Mr. Curtis Luckett Jr. is the current Director of Bands at his Alma Mater, Callaway High School in the Jackson Public School District.
Curtis has earned Degrees from HBCUs in the state, which include a Master's of Music Education Degree from Jackson State University. For over a Decade, His love for music and education has earned him several accolades, including Superior ratings in both middle and high school performing ensembles. He has received several honors, including serving as a director of the award-winning Mississippi Alumni All-Star Band (MAAB) and co-creator of the JPS Mass Band.
Mr. Luckett is a dedicated member of the Jackson(MS) Alumni Chapter of Kappa Alpha Psi Fraternity Inc., where he has served on the fraternity’s Guide Right Mentorship committee and has been an Advisor for the PREMIER Chapter of the Jackson Kappa League since its transformation in 2010.
He believes that mentorship and the development of creating youth as better citizens in society is a True call to success. His mottos, “It’s All In God's Plan”, “If You Do Right By People, Right Will Follow”, and “If You Stay Ready, You Don’t Have to Get Ready.”
